How to fill out the Personal Letter For Bariatric Surgery online

Filling out the Personal Letter For Bariatric Surgery is a crucial step in initiating your journey towards potential weight loss surgery. This comprehensive guide will provide you with clear instructions on each component of the letter, ensuring you are well-equipped to complete it accurately and effectively.

Follow the steps to successfully fill out the Personal Letter For Bariatric Surgery.

  1. Click 'Get Form' button to obtain the form and open it in the editing interface.
  2. Begin by entering the date at the top of the letter. Ensure you format it correctly, typically including the month, day, and year.
  3. Fill in the patient's full name and date of birth in the designated fields. This is crucial for accurate identification.
  4. In the section addressed 'To Whom It May Concern', indicate the appropriate title for the patient, using Mr., Mrs., or Ms. as applicable.
  5. Provide a brief overview of the patient's medical history, including their length of care, age, height, weight, and current BMI. Use precise measurements and confirm accuracy.
  6. List any significant health problems the patient faces as a result of their weight. Be specific regarding medically diagnosed conditions, using both the examples provided and adding any relevant issues.
  7. Describe the patient's commitment to weight management, detailing any diets and exercise programs attempted over the past year. Specificity is key here, so elaborate on the effectiveness and adherence to each method.
  8. Add any prescribed medications utilized to aid in weight loss, along with information on the supervision provided for dietary and exercise efforts.
  9. Conclude with a statement indicating the mutual agreement between the physician and the patient on the necessity for bariatric surgery, along with any anticipated health benefits.
  10. Lastly, include the physician's signature and title at the bottom of the letter, along with the physician's name and contact information if not already present.

Qualifying criteria for bariatric surgery often include a BMI over 40, or a BMI of 35 with related health issues, such as diabetes or hypertension. You must also be medically cleared by a healthcare professional. It’s important to demonstrate that other weight loss methods, like dieting and exercise, have not worked for you.

To qualify for bariatric surgery, you need to meet specific criteria. Typically, candidates have a body mass index (BMI) of 40 or higher, or a BMI of 35 with accompanying health conditions. Additionally, you must have tried and failed to lose weight through other means. Finally, a commitment to lifestyle changes post-surgery is essential.
